1. WHAT INFORMATION DO WE COLLECT FROM YOU?

A. Information You Give Us. We receive and store any information you give us when interacting with our services or in any other way, including through Geocaching API-enabled third party applications or services. For example: Name and email address when registering for an account with us
Name, billing address, shipping address, phone number, email address and credit card information for purchase of Premium membership and purchases from Shop Geocaching (shop.geocaching.com).
Profile information such as your home location, your profile photo, your occupation, your address, any photo uploads, etc.
Any information required by contest or sweepstakes entries or other promotions.
Information and content you provide through the discussion forums, your geocache and trackable logs or by email to us.
Email address when you sign up to receive our newsletter or other communications from us.
Email addresses of people you know when you participate in a referral program.
Messages you send or receive through our communications services.
Information you provide in an application and resume when applying for a job with us.
Any information you choose to share with us as part of surveys you do for us (or a third party acting on our behalf)
B. Information Collected Automatically. When you use our services, we automatically receive and record information from your browser or mobile device, including: Your location
The unique identifier for your mobile device
Your IP address
Time and date of access
If you're accessing our services through one of our API partners, the name of the application you're using
The user ID we've assigned to the account through which you are accessing our services
Whether you are a Premium or Basic member
The latitude and longitude of any location-based search you perform
Files/listings accessed
Version of our application that you're using
Cookie information
The page you requested
C. Cookies. Groundspeak uses cookies and other types of data collection technologies for different purposes, including recognizing our users and customizing certain features of our services and functions for repeat visitors. See "How We Use Cookies" below for more information.

3. WITH WHOM DO WE SHARE YOUR INFORMATION?

Except as provided below, we do not share or sell information that identifies our users personally or makes it possible for other parties to contact them directly. We share your information as follows: Other Users. We may disclose personal information to other people who use our services if you choose to include personal information, such as your email address, photo or other details, in your public profile. Your username and location and any other information or content you post publicly will be shared with others when you use the public features of our services, such as logging a geocache or participating in the discussion forums.
Partners. We license our API to partners who use it to develop other geocaching-related services, including websites and mobile applications. Any information you have included on your public profile or geocache logs (including photos) will be accessible to them through the API. Additionally, we share home coordinates with our API partners and randomize the decimal portion of the degrees. Our API License Agreement requires our API partners to comply with the terms of this Privacy Policy with regard to any information acquired through our API or submitted through use of their websites or mobile applications. We provide location information to our map providers without identifying you specifically for the purpose of enabling map functionality. Additionally, we may partner with other companies/organizations to provide promotions, GeoTours, and Geocaching Adventures. If you choose to participate, the information you provide may be shared via our API or otherwise to enable your participation and to allow the sponsor to contact you.
Third Party Service Providers. From time to time, we employ other companies and individuals to perform specialized functions on our behalf, such as secure credit card processing and email service providers. They may have access to personal information needed to perform these functions but will be prohibited from using it for other purposes.
Protection of Us and Others. We may disclose personal information if required to do so by law or in the good-faith belief that such action is necessary to: (a) comply with the law or comply with legal process served on Groundspeak; or (b) protect and defend our rights or property, our services, users or the public.
Business Transfers. In the unlikely event that we sell a portion of or all of our business or in the event that we reorganize, customer records would likely be transferred to the acquiring company or new entity; however, any personal information in those records will remain subject to the promises made in the pre-existing privacy policy.

6. HOW WE USE COOKIES

We use cookies and common automated data collection technologies, including web beacons, clear GIFs associated with cookies and Adobe Flash local shared objects, on our websites and applications, in order to provide certain services, such as logging a geocache, and to allow you to sign up for information from us.
We gather date, time, certain information about a user's browser and system or device configuration and capabilities, navigation history and IP address for all visitors to our websites. We use this information for our system administration and security and to gather general information about our audiences and their geographic locations.

A. Our cookies. We place cookies that identify you, or allow third parties to do so on our behalf, for the following purposes: to recognize you automatically when you return to our websites and mobile applications and to customize certain features and functions;
to understand your interests in content, both our own content and that of other companies, on or across our websites and mobile applications;
to make an automated record of your activities on our websites and mobile applications; and
to manage, track and follow up on email campaigns.
We use third party tools such as Google Analytics cookies to track how groups or categories of users interact with our services.

You may use the tools in your browser to decline, disable, or delete any cookies. You will still be able to log on as a member if you decline or delete our persistent cookie that enables automatic recognition, but many important features of our websites will not be available, e.g. you will not be able to log a geocache if persistent cookies have been disabled. If you disable the session cookie for our websites, you may remain on the site but you will not be able to use Shop Geocaching and access certain other content.
